Package 5: Sharing data for health

  • Develops options for governance models for the exchange and secondary use of health data between European countries, based on transparency, trust, citizen empowerment and a common good.
  •  Provides recommendations for European countries on planning national legislation to enable cross-border exchange and secondary use of health data.

Lead: Swedish eHealth Agency (Sweden), Directorate Information Policy of the Ministry of Health, Welfare and Sports (the Netherlands)
